1 Darkly the waters roll,
And pass with a sullen roar;
And they surge, and eddy, and awe the soul
That must pass to the other shore.
Refrain:
Waters roll, waters roll,
And pass with a sullen roar;
Waters roll, waters roll,
As we pass to the other shore.
2 Into the seething foam
The wearisome soul must go;
But, oh, what a wonderful change has come
That calmeth the waters so. [Refrain]
3 Jesus, the Savior, spoke
Unto the wild waves: Be still!
And the waves into harmless ripples broke,
Becalmed by the Master’s will. [Refrain]
